      MG and Vertelo sign MoU for 3000 EVs

      An MOU has been signed by MG and Vertelo, an integrated fleet electrification platform managed by Macquarie and financed by the Green Climate Fund. As part of this collaboration, Vertelo will receive 3,000 MG electric cars over time.

      Additionally, it will seek to build a strong national infrastructure for EV charging.

      Gaurav Gupta, Chief Growth Officer, MG India, said, “This partnership between MG India and Vertelo demonstrates a shared vision for a green and sustainable future with decarbonisation in India.”

      Sandeep Gambhir, Chief Executive Officer, Vertelo noted that the partnership marks the “This partnership with MG Motor India to purchase around 3,000 electric cars, marks the beginning of a journey for both organisations with a common goal of accelerating fleet electrification and achieving Net-zero emissions.”

      MG India has been instrumental in establishing a robust EV charging infrastructure with its ecosystem partners – Exicom Telesystems, ElectreeFi, EchargerBays, Ionage, Statiq, Epsilon & Highway Delite and deployed 7.4kW chargers, averaging one installation per day, covering approximately 50 major cities, as per the press release.
